Tyus Jones Reflects on his Team USA U-16 Experience
Posted Jul 2, 2011
Apple Valley high school's Tyus Jones can't drive a car yet, but he drives past elite defenders at a brisk pace. The 15-year-old point guard, who just finished his freshman year, recently got back from a U-16 Team USA experience in Cancun, Mexico. Minnesota and Iowa have already offered him a scholarship, and many more, including Kansas are expected to follow suit. Jones has a chance to be the most heavily recruited athlete in Minnesota history.
